The Rise of Digital Slots: An Industry Perspective
Global online gambling revenues reached an estimated £50 billion in 2022, with online slots accounting for approximately 70% of that market share, according to recent reports from the Gambling Commission and industry analysts. The appeal stems from their accessibility, engaging mechanics, and innovative themes that transcend traditional casino boundaries. Unlike earlier counterparts—often limited by physical hardware—the modern digital slot machines leverage advanced graphics, immersive narratives, and variable reward systems to enhance player retention.
| Feature | Traditional Slot Machines | Digital Slot Machines |
|---|---|---|
| Accessibility | Physical locations only | Anywhere via internet-connected devices |
| Game Variety | Limited to physical reels and themes | Hundreds of themes, bonus features, and variants |
| Interactivity | Simple spin mechanics | Interactive mini-games, storylines, and social engagement |
Technological Innovations and Player Engagement
The incorporation of cutting-edge technologies such as HTML5, high-definition graphics, and real-time sound design has elevated player immersion. Furthermore, the integration of gamification elements—like achievements, multiplayer features, and progressive jackpots—has fueled ongoing interest. Credibility and Consumer Confidence in Online Slots
As the industry grows, so too does the importance of transparency and fairness. Responsible platforms provide independent audits, RNG (Random Number Generator) certification, and transparent payout reports.
